We still had the Remington 870's and the M-14's and 1911's in the armory back in the 1980's use to be on the security alert force ,fire party , petty officer of the watch on the quarter deck on duty day. When we had drills for security you go to the armory they hand you a card it tell the position were to go and a weapon some times a shot gun or the M-14 . Never forget how I qualified with the 870 on the flight deck out at sea three shots in the ocean your qualified. On the quarter deck I stood petty officer of the watch at the beginning of the watch you transferred the 1911 to the on coming watch check to make sure it was unloaded and you had 5 rounds in both mags that's right only 10 rounds and you don't load it until the OOD officer of the deck tells you to in a emergency you pull the slide back hold the mag in the other hand and wait for the order to lock and load hope after Sept 11 hope that has changed you should have a little more freedom to load it in a emergency or even have it loaded all ready a empty gun no good when a emergency happens.

When you said Remington 870 pump shot gun we also had them in SBU XI. On one actdutra we went down to SBU 22 down in New Orleans La barrowed 4 boats from them went down the Mississippi River into the gulf and navigated to Mobile Alabama did war games up the Mobile river and that were this photo was taken see what I was armed with. Dam would like to get a surplus issued one but that will never happen. SBU22 still around they are now called special boat team 22 they did move to Stennis Mississippi only riverine warfare unit left.
